CARBONDALE, Ill.
–
Indiana
State
failed to pick off a game from No. 25 Southern Illinois this
weekend in its three-game Missouri Valley Conference series. SIU
defeated the Sycamores a score of 7-0 in the final game of the
weekend. ISU falls to 18-20, 6-11 MVC while SIU improved to 31-7,
13-4 MVC.
SIU held an early 1-0 lead in
the bottom of the second, then scored one more in the fourth,
three more in the fifth and a pair of final runs in the sixth for
the 7-0 score.
Freshman Meredith Simpson went
2-for-3 on the afternoon at the plate. She had two of ISU’s five
hits against the Salukis.
Sophomore Darcy Wood dropped to
15-11 on the season with the loss. She allowed six earned runs in
six innings of work. Wood struck out four batters on the day.
ISU looks to regroup as they
travel to Illinois State
for a single-game on Wednesday afternoon. The Redbirds swept the
Sycamores in a doubleheader at Price Field earlier in the season.
